1. High Throughput and Low Latency Architecture
SUI is designed as a next-generation Layer 1 blockchain focused on solving one of Web3’s biggest challenges: scalability. Unlike traditional blockchains that process transactions sequentially, SUI leverages a novel object-centric model and parallel execution engine powered by the Move programming language. This allows thousands of transactions to be processed simultaneously, drastically reducing confirmation times and fees.
This architectural advantage translates into real-world usability—especially for applications requiring speed and responsiveness, such as gaming, decentralized finance (DeFi), and social platforms. In an era where user experience is paramount, SUI's ability to deliver near-instant finality gives it a competitive edge over slower networks.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What is SUI cryptocurrency?
A: SUI is the native token of the Sui blockchain, a high-performance Layer 1 network designed for scalability and low-latency transactions. It powers transaction fees, staking, governance, and incentivizes network participation.
Q: What makes SUI different from other blockchains?
A: SUI uses an object-centric data model and parallel transaction processing via the Move language, enabling higher throughput and faster finality compared to account-based models used by Ethereum or Bitcoin.

Q: How does SUI handle security and decentralization?
A: SUI employs a Byzantine Fault Tolerant (BFT) consensus mechanism with robust cryptographic safeguards. Its open-source nature allows continuous auditing and community-driven improvements.
Q: What are the main use cases for the SUI blockchain?
A: Key applications include DeFi platforms, NFT marketplaces, GameFi projects, social networks, and RWA tokenization—all benefiting from fast, low-cost transactions.
